Towards Engine Art: Openings and Closures in Game Engine Culture

  • Paolo Ruffino,
  • Valentino Catricalà

摘要

In this chapter, we identify some of the key trends that situate engine art in the broader history of game art and contemporary media arts. We explore some of the ways in which artists engaging with video games and gaming technologies have approached these texts and tools, examining the different gestures, questions and concerns involved. These approaches have changed in response to transformations in the technological landscapes in which artists operate and the ideologies associated with available technologies. From such a perspective, we speculate that we are now seeing a passage from game art to engine art. We define engine art as any artistic intervention which engages with the technological affordances and limitations of game engines, and the values and meanings associated with these technologies.
